Folks here will line up to take a late-model stick 245 with a paltry 140k.

It's a car that would last another 10 years from today, easily. I wouldn't say that about an S60. Maybe a 940, maybe not.

Nothing you can buy is as functional and easily maintained as a 240.

Go get a Dodge Caravan. Drive it for 2 years then give it to your daughter. Then she'll *wish* she had a 245.

Tell your family the old saying, "Be careful what you wish for, you might get it."

Better yet, prepare a spreadsheet on the projected repair costs of a '91 245 vs. repair/payments on an '02 Caravan. Ask your kids if they might be considering college.

Sorry for going off on a rant, but I get real tired of people who consider a 13-year-old car with 140k a washed-up piece of junk
